[I liked this game a lot. First Batman game I've liked since Batman Returns for the SNES. I was very impressed with the 'beat em up' battle system implemented, which when mastered, allowed for hard mode to be possible. I also liked that they didn't skimp on the Joker, showing him in his manical, very demented and dark persona. They didn't seem to hold back at all for the content, which is admirable, since this is the first time they decided to stop worrying about ratings and focused on making a good game]

[For fans of the Batman cartoon, there is a lot of bonuses here, as this game continues the storyline of the entire Batman series, and implements elements of the story from the Batman Beyond movie. Don't ask me how I know this, since I really am not a Batman fan >_<. Anyway, from the story, down to the very cool taping sessions of inmates at the very gothic Arklam Asylum, this game is pretty sweet. 8/10] -[AT9]

I finished it today and I must say it is one of the best Action-Adventures I have ever played, right up there with Soul Reaver. A great mix of combat, stealth, riddles and platforming and the story is also well told, although the ending is felt anticlimatic for me.

Great visuals too, the Freeflow-combat system, especially once you have some upgrades and got the hang of it, looks simply stunning.

The subject matter is treated with a noticeable amount of love and dedication, but that does not mean it is just something for Batman or comic book fans.

Special mention to the Scarecrow scenes which were especially well done.

Really the only things that bothers me is that the game is a tad too short and the ending comes somewhat too sudden and is anticlimaticly short. However, the game time can be stretched quite a bit for people who want to complete all of Riddler's Missions or want to fight for the highest scores in Challenge Mode.
